@@ -1,102 +0,0 @@
-
-# every test should always be run and always return some status.
-# so, if we lose sync with a multi-test program, aborted will be used
-# to flag the remainder of the tests as untested.
-#set aborted 0
-
-# only match with color codes since "failed" / "OK" might otherwise
-# be part of the output...
-#set color 1
-
-set xfail 0
-
-proc onesimple { test_name match } {
-       global verbose
-       global aborted
-       global testprefix
-       if { $aborted > 0 } {
-               untested "$testprefix$test_name"
-               return
-       }
-       if { $verbose > 0 } {
-               send_user "$testprefix$test_name$note\n"
-       }
-       expect {
-               "$match"        { pass "$testprefix$test_name"; }
-               eof             { fail "$testprefix$test_name"; set aborted 1; }
-               timeout         { unresolved "$testprefix$test_name"; set aborted 1; }
-       }
-}
-
-proc onetest { test_name note start } {
-       global aborted
-       global testprefix
-       global verbose
-       global color
-       global xfail
-
-       if { $aborted > 0 } {
-               untested "$testprefix$test_name"
-               return
-       }
-
-       if { $verbose > 0 } {
-               send_user "$testprefix$test_name$note\n"
-       }
-       expect {
-               "$start"        { }
-
-               eof     { unresolved "$testprefix$test_name"; set aborted 1; }
-               timeout { unresolved "$testprefix$test_name"; set aborted 1; }
-       }
-
-       if { $aborted > 0 } {
-               send_user "sync failed: $testprefix$test_name$note -- $testprefix aborted!\n"
-               return
-       }
-
-       if { $color } {
-               set pat "(32mOK|31mfailed)"
-       } else {
-               set pat "(OK|failed)"
-       }
-       expect {
-               # need this because otherwise expect will skip over a "failed" and
-               # grab the next "OK" (or the other way around)
-               -re "$pat"  {
-                       if { "$expect_out(0,string)" == "32mOK" || "$expect_out(0,string)" == "OK" } {
-                               pass "$testprefix$test_name"
-                       } else {
-                               if { $xfail } {
-                                       xfail "$testprefix$test_name"
-                               } else {
-                                       fail "$testprefix$test_name"
-                               }
-                       }
-                       return
-               }
-
-               eof     { unresolved "$testprefix$test_name"; set aborted 1; }
-               timeout { unresolved "$testprefix$test_name"; set aborted 1; }
-       }
-
-       if { $aborted > 0 } {
-               send_user "failed: $testprefix$test_name$note -- $testprefix aborted!\n"
-               return
-       }
-}
-
-proc headerline { line } {
-       global aborted
-       if { $aborted > 0 } { return; }
-       expect {
-               $line   { return; }
-               eof     { send_user "numbering mismatch!\n"; set aborted 1; }
-               timeout { send_user "numbering mismatch!\n"; set aborted 1; }
-       }
-}
-
-proc simpletest { start } {
-       onetest "$start" "" "$start"
-}
-
